    They breed mosquitos with all the standing water they have around the property yet provide no nets for protection. Also, they tend to overpromise. We had confirmed twin beds upon booking (buddy trip). They put us in a single. When we protested, they upgraded us to a triple room that had multiple beds, but if they hadn’t had any available rooms, it would have been bad. They claim it’s a 5-minute walk to a super awesome beach. Try 15+ minutes of traffic dodging to an OK beach. General maintenance is mid-level.

    Has sizeable grounds making it a nice oasis in an otherwise busy location. Very good breakfast buffet. The air con worked great, and we had hot water in the shower (a rarity for us in Sri Lanka). Good wi-fi, which I mention because sometimes with heritage buildings the construction interferes with the wi-fi. Here, the heritage buildings are used for the lobby and eating areas, while the guest rooms are more modern construction (maybe 20 years old). On-site wildlife including monkeys, birds, and monitor lizards. Don’t let your kids play in the pond out back, saw an alligator in there.

    The resort is a little bit far from the sea (12-15mins by walk). Sometimes you just decide to sit around the pool just because of that distance. Be prepared to have cash (Rupees), otherwise they will charge you for very bad rate of other currencies ($, € etc.). The hotel doesn't give you beach towels. If you want one, you have to pay for that (not just deposit).

    This is one of the best options you can find in Unawatuna when it comes to the nature, service and location. It is a Dutch style resort managed by locals. This is one of the few options where the breakfast is buffet. Tasty food and quite rich is served for breakfast. There is a nice pool where you can enjoy sunbath, if you are too lazy to go to the beach. We had everyday room service and that was a very good thing for us (you have a clean room and towels, water etc.) The environment is quite green in the resort and you can also see some birds or monkeys if you are lucky.
